Output 4aaf6dd907f98decd2b1222e9c62cda366d7ce233613e221419bfd75eb32278b:0

value
23047582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4a353294adb30d12568a7aaf46949eaa516ac0c OP_EQUAL
address
3Kck29mS8hQQFjMfBiFVFdFUMjTB4gRF6C
transaction
4aaf6dd907f98decd2b1222e9c62cda366d7ce233613e221419bfd75eb32278b
confirmations
245251
spent
true